Bass Headphones: What to look for before purchase?

If you have already decided to buy some good quality bass headphones you will have to take several things into account. The music genre you listen most often, your own needs and budget. However, there are other factors worth taking about before you buy your bass headphones.

So, if you are ready, let’s go through the most important elements you have to pay attention to when buying a new pair of bass headphones.

The driver size is directly connected to the audio quality

The bigger the drivers, the better the sound! Maybe you are not sure what are drivers exactly, but in this case, it is good to know that they greatly affect the sound quality of the bass headphones.

If you are looking for good bass headphones it would be ideal to choose some which have a minimum of 50mm. Bigger drivers have greater capacity to deliver excellent sound. And great sound is the main reason which will make us spend our money on a pair of high-quality headphones.

They have to be durable because of their price

Another thing when going a bit over the budget with our new headphones is their durability. We definitely want to buy something that will last for a decent period of time. Generally speaking, we usually believe that expensive headphones tend to last longer but, in most cases, this is not true.

So, when you are looking for the best bass headphones make sure to take a closer look at the structure of the headphones which has to be firm and robust and the materials around the ear pads should be high quality ones.

Noise canceling can be quite useful

You won’t be able to truly value noise cancellation, unless you have been in a situation to listen to a baby crying and crying while you are on a plane.

Thanks to the special design and foam used to build the noise cancelling headphones, these headphones successfully block unwanted sounds which make it possible to focus on our favorite music for example.

Although it isn’t necessary for your bass headphones to have this noise cancelling feature, it will be quite useful if you plan to use them in crowded spaces like train stations, airports, buses or while walking in the street.
